73.  Mr. Kadiri (Morocco) …

/…

74.   … Concerning the situation of children in the world, Morocco deplored the situation of children in the occupied Palestinian Territories, which had been deteriorating for a year as a result of the policies of Israel, which denied children their basic rights, including the right to security and education. The international community must shoulder its responsibilities and force Israel to abide by the provisions of international law and respect the resolutions of the United Nations. …

98.  Ms. Mint Mohamed Saleck (Mauritania), speaking on item 105, said that her delegation was alarmed by the tragic and devastating effect which armed conflict, occupation, war and economic sanctions had on the world’s children, particularly in Africa, Palestine and Iraq.
